Took my trailer on a 1500 mile round trip to the Duck Mountains Provincial Park in Manitoba for some fishing. Stayed at the Turtle Mountains Provincial Park on the way there and back. Spent 10 nights in it. I love how handy it is and how easy it tows.

I thinking my camping season is coming to an end. I was hoping to get one more trip out of it, but winter seems to be setting in.

My last outing ended last week, so I can't complain. I have 41 nights in it, and have pulled it a few thousand miles. Five total fishing outings, three hunting outings, and a couple misc nights, spread out in Minnesota, North Dakota and Manitoba.

Here is the inside, currently. I did add a cell phone Amp so I could use my phone inside my camper in low signal areas. If I had a signal that is. The table drops down when I'm traveling.

It's nothing fancy, but functional. I spent 43 nights in it this year, from April thru October. I towed it over 5300 miles. I was hoping to get out one more time. Could happen. I sleep like a baby in it.

I keep it in the 3rd stall of my garage when it's not being used. Image
